About Me

The Lone Quilter
I started quilting in 1986 when I moved from Coeur d'Alene,ID to Wellesley, MA. I had previously had a craft business and wanted to continue sewing and scouted all nearby fabric stores and ended up with one offering a quilting class. I left that class with a good quilting foundation, a beautiful wall hanging and a boyfriend who became the father of my daughter. I have been involved with many quilt groups in the past but since my daughter,Emma, was born in 1995 I have been in Franklin and quilting on my own. I have made many quilts for family, friends, and charity and am now finding myself with more time and would like to have a way to share what I am doing.
